Abstract

The invention discloses a kind of rlc layer state report send methods, devices and systems, the described method includes:Structural regime report, and it is state to be sent to set the state report;Bottom dispatch notification is received, obtains scheduling bandwidth;And judge whether the length of the state report is more than the scheduling bandwidth, if so, scheduling exports several times after the state report is split;And the state report is set to be sent completely state.Described device includes:State report constructing module, source obtaining module, scheduling output module and state setting module.The method of the invention, device and system, improve in the case of scheduling bandwidth deficiency, the promptness of data receiver side status report, and thus improve data sending side send data promptness and promptness from data receiving side to upper strata delivery data.

Background technology
In RLC (Radio Link Control, the Radio Link of LTE (Long Term Evolution, Long Term Evolution) Control) AM (affirmation mode) pattern under, in order to ensure the reliability of transmission, by receiving side status report to sending side, Sending side according to state report report as a result, being discharged to the datagram for having been received by confirmation, and to not receiving the datagram of confirmation Retransmitted.
However, during the transmission of state report is realized, when scheduling bandwidth very little, less than state report length when, it is logical at present Normal processing method is:According to the size of scheduling bandwidth, isloation state report is split as two, first state report is sent, and the Two are abandoned, and set the transmission state of state report to be sent completely state.Since the state of state report is to be sent completely State, causes when next scheduling bandwidth arrives, will not hair-like state report again, sending side can only be waited to trigger again.
The shortcomings that this way:The state report reported due to receiving side not in time, reports the data cached of sending side Less than timely release, committed memory space, more seriously, after transmission window has been expired, does not receive upper strata and delivers and carry out data, Stop data transfer.Similarly, since receiving side state report is sent not in time, the datagram of re-transmission is not retransmitted in time, influence The reception data of receiving side are delivered to upper strata in time.

As shown in Figure 1, the method that rlc layer state report provided by the invention is sent, including:
Step S101, structural regime report, and it is state to be sent to set the state report;
Step S102, bottom dispatch notification is received, obtains scheduling bandwidth;
Step S103, judge whether the length of the state report is more than the scheduling bandwidth, if so, the state report is torn open Scheduling output several times after point;
The step is specially:
The state report, is split as two parts by step 1031, and will meet the tune in two parts state report of fractionation Spend the partial scheduling output of bandwidth;
Step 1032, receive bottom dispatch notification again, obtains scheduling bandwidth;
Step 1033, judge whether the length of state report of remainder is more than the scheduling bandwidth that obtains again, if so, holding Row step 1034;Otherwise, the state report of the remainder is directly dispatched into output;
The state report of the remainder, is split as two parts by step 1034, and by two parts state report of fractionation Meet the partial scheduling output of the scheduling bandwidth, perform step 1032.
Step S104, the state report is set to be sent completely state.
Two specific embodiments of the invention are provided below according to Fig. 2~Fig. 3, and combine the description to embodiment, into one Step provides the ins and outs of the present invention.
Embodiment one:
As shown in Fig. 2, the present embodiment provides a kind of method that rlc layer state report is sent, this method is with when time scheduling bandwidth Less than state report length, next scheduling bandwidth length illustrates exemplified by being more than state report length, specifically includes:
Step S201, data receiver side joint receive data sending side triggering uploaded state report notice, assembled state report, And it is state to be sent to set state report to send state.
In the present embodiment, the state report length after order assembling is 30 bytes.
Step S202, data receiver side obtains dispatch notification, and instruction is 20 bytes when time scheduling bandwidth length.
Step S203, data receiver side judge the to do well length of report is more than length when time scheduling bandwidth, splits isloation state Report as two;Wherein, first state report is 20 bytes, and second state report is 10 bytes.
Step S204, data receiver side is utilized when time scheduling bandwidth exports first state report scheduling to data sending Side.
Step S205, data receiver side obtains dispatch notification again, and instruction is 15 bytes when time scheduling bandwidth length.
Step S206, data receiver side judge the to do well length of report is less than length when time scheduling bandwidth, directly transmits Second state report, and set state report to send state to be sent completely state.
Embodiment two:
As shown in figure 3, the present embodiment provides a kind of method that rlc layer state report is sent, this method is with when time scheduling bandwidth Less than state report length, next scheduling bandwidth length is still less than state report length, and next scheduling bandwidth length is more than state Illustrate, specifically include exemplified by report length:
Step S301, data receiver side joint receive data sending side triggering uploaded state report notice, assembled state report, And it is state to be sent to set state report to send state.
In the present embodiment, the state report length after order assembling is 30 bytes.
Step S302, data receiver side obtains dispatch notification, and instruction is 20 bytes when time scheduling bandwidth length.
Step S303, data receiver side judge the to do well length of report is more than length when time scheduling bandwidth, splits isloation state Report as two;Wherein, first state report is 20 bytes, and second state report is 10 bytes.
Step S304, data receiver side is utilized when time scheduling bandwidth exports first state report scheduling to data sending Side.
Step S305, data receiver side obtains dispatch notification again, and instruction is 5 bytes when time scheduling bandwidth length.
Step S306, data receiver side judge the to do well length of report is more than length when time scheduling bandwidth, splits again point State report is two, wherein, first is 5 bytes, and second is 5 bytes.
Step S307, data receiver side is utilized when time scheduling bandwidth exports first state report (5 byte) scheduling to number According to sending side.
Step S308, data receiver side obtains dispatch notification again, and instruction is 8 bytes when time scheduling bandwidth length.
Step S309, data receiver side judge the to do well length of report is less than length when time scheduling bandwidth, directly transmits Second state report (5 byte), and set state report to send state to be sent completely.
